Write 60 as a product of prime factors
Respuesta :
applepeachy736
applepeachy736
01-11-2018
60 = 2 x 30
30 = 2 x 15
2 = 2
15 = 3 x 5
Prime factors = 2 x 2 x 3 x 5 = 60.
